Who should pick which
- AEC professional (architect/contractor)Pick: Polycam
Needs on-site floor plans, measurements, and 3D scans of interiors or drone surveys. Polycam's floor plan editor, LiDAR scanning, and drone photogrammetry are direct fits.
- Forensics teamPick: Polycam
Requires fast, accurate scene documentation with point cloud exports. Polycam's PLY/LAS export and recent UI improvements support efficient workflow.
- Fashion designerPick: HOUSE OF ESSE
Focuses on digital garment prototyping with fabric simulation and real-time rendering. HOUSE OF ESSE's web-based collaboration and pattern import are purpose-built.
- Product designerPick: Polycam
Scans physical prototypes for digital review. Polycam's AI photogrammetry and texture generator accelerate the process.
- Media creator (VFX/game dev)Pick: Polycam
Needs to scan props or sets. Polycam's Gaussian splatting and export to game engines (FBX, OBJ, glTF) are ideal.
